Most conditioners in this ranking use natural oils and plant-derived butters (such as murumuru, shea, jojoba, and blackseed) as primary conditioning agents. These lipids work by adsorbing onto the hair cuticle surface, filling gaps between lifted cuticle scales to create a smoother strand. This reduced surface friction is what makes detangling easier and minimises mechanical breakage during combing. Plant butters are understood to partially penetrate the cortex layer beneath the cuticle, delivering moisture from within rather than just coating the surface. In India's high-humidity environment, this cuticle-smoothing action also limits excess moisture absorption that triggers frizz. Lighter oils like jojoba mimic the scalp's natural sebum, conditioning without weighing hair down.

Yes. Natural oils form a lipid barrier on the hair strand that is understood to limit excess moisture absorption, which is the primary trigger for frizz in humid conditions. In India's monsoon months and coastal cities, this makes oil-based conditioners more practical than silicone-heavy alternatives that can build up and trap sweat. The key is choosing the right weight: lighter oils like jojoba suit fine hair, while heavier butters like shea and murumuru work better for thick or coarse textures.
Plant butters (murumuru, shea, cocoa) partially penetrate the hair cortex and condition from within, while silicones sit entirely on the surface creating a coating. Silicones give immediate slip and shine but can accumulate over multiple washes, requiring clarifying shampoos to remove. Plant butters do not build up the same way, making them better suited for daily or frequent washing routines common in India's hot climate. The trade-off is that silicone-based conditioners often provide more instant detangling on very tangled hair.

Most conditioners deliver noticeable softness and easier detangling from the first wash itself. However, meaningful improvements in frizz control, damage repair, or hair fall reduction typically require consistent use over four to six weeks. Hair grows roughly 1 to 1.5 cm per month, so structural benefits like reduced split ends only become visible as new, better-conditioned hair grows in. Switching conditioners too frequently prevents you from accurately judging whether a product works for your hair type.
Several options in this ranking are formulated without sulphates, parabens, and alcohol, which are common irritants. The Naturali Anti-Hairfall Conditioner and Bare Anatomy Anti-Dandruff Conditioner both carry clean-formula credentials. However, sensitive scalps can still react to botanical extracts and fragrances present in natural formulations. Dermatological consensus suggests patch-testing any new conditioner on a small area behind the ear 24 hours before full use, particularly if you have eczema, psoriasis, or contact dermatitis.
